package net.sf.jasperreports.data.cache;
import org.apache.commons.logging.Log;
import org.apache.commons.logging.LogFactory;
/**
* @author Lucian Chirita ([email protected])
*/
public class TypedColumnStore implements ColumnStore
{
private static final Log log = LogFactory.getLog(TypedColumnStore.class);
private final ColumnDataCacheHandler cacheHandler;
private final Class baseType;
private ColumnStore valueStore;
private Class valueStoreType;
private int count;
private ColumnStore nullStore;
public TypedColumnStore(ColumnDataCacheHandler cacheHandler, Class baseType)
{
this.cacheHandler = cacheHandler;
this.baseType = baseType;
this.count = 0;
}
@Override
public Class getBaseValuesType()
{
return baseType;
}
@Override
public void addValue(Object value)
{
if (value == null)
{
ensureNullStore();
nullStore.addValue(true);
}
else
{
if (!ensureValueStore(value))
{
return;
}
if (!valueStoreType.isInstance(value))
{
// this shouldn't normally happen
if (log.isDebugEnabled())
{
log.debug(this + ": value not instance of type " + baseType);
}
cacheHandler.disableCaching();
return;
}
valueStore.addValue(value);
// we need all values in the null store
if (nullStore != null)
{
nullStore.addValue(false);
}
}
++count;
}
protected void ensureNullStore()
{
if (nullStore == null)
{
nullStore = cacheHandler.createColumnStore(Boolean.class);
if (log.isDebugEnabled())
{
log.debug(this + ": created null store " + nullStore);
}
// we need all values in the null store
for (int i = 0; i < count; ++i)
{
nullStore.addValue(false);
}
}
}
protected boolean ensureValueStore(Object value)
{
if (valueStore == null)
{
// using the actual type of the first value to create the store
Class valueType = value.getClass();
valueStore = cacheHandler.createColumnStore(valueType);
if (log.isDebugEnabled())
{
log.debug(this + ": created value store " + valueStore + " for type " + valueType);
}
if (valueStore == null)
{
// the value type is not supported
cacheHandler.disableCaching();
return false;
}
valueStoreType = valueStore.getBaseValuesType();
// check that the store values type is a subclass of the base type
if (!baseType.isAssignableFrom(valueStoreType))
{
if (log.isDebugEnabled())
{
log.debug(this + ": store type " + valueStoreType
+ " is not compatible with base type " + baseType);
}
cacheHandler.disableCaching();
return false;
}
}
return true;
}
@Override
public ColumnValues createValues()
{
ColumnValues values = valueStore == null ? EmptyColumnValues.instance() : valueStore.createValues();
ColumnValues finalValues;
if (nullStore == null)
{
// no nulls
finalValues = values;
if (log.isDebugEnabled())
{
log.debug(this + ": created not null values of size " + values.size());
}
}
else
{
ColumnValues nullValues = nullStore.createValues();
finalValues = new NullableValues(nullValues, values);
if (log.isDebugEnabled())
{
log.debug(this + ": created not nulluable values of size " + nullValues.size()
+ ", non null size " + values.size());
}
}
return finalValues;
}
@Override
public String toString()
{
return "TypedColumnStore@" + hashCode();
}
}
